Charlie Frederick Bush ( – ) was an officer in the Royal Navy.

Life & Career

Bush was appointed in command of the destroyer Norman on 9 January, 1919.[1]

On 18 October, 1919, Bush was appointed in command of the destroyer Vansittart.[2]
